[13/19] ALSA: oxfw: start duplex streams if supported

Commit Message

Takashi Sakamoto June 12, 2019, 8:44 a.m. UTC
It's inconvenient to handle two isochronous context separately
each other. This commit unifies the counters to handle the two
at the same time.
